Arsenal legend, Tony Adams has sold his luxury mansion in the Cotswolds to Liam Gallagher, so his wife can go to university. This comes after Adams, former Arsenal and England captain, sold the property in December, having initially listed it in 2025, reportedly worth £4 million. Adams had owned the property since 2002, having bought it for "half the price" he had later listed it for, according to reports in the Irish Sun. This glamorous property is located near Cirencester in the Cotswolds and is set around five acres of land. Adams came to this decision, so his wife Poppy Teacher can attend university, having been pursuing a new passion.
